About Serenus.AI
Serenus.AI developed an AI-based patented technology for personalized medical treatment decisions. Its unique system was developed to empower healthcare professionals, health systems and payers with all the necessary information to improve medical decisions, saving lives and valuable resources. The innovative system uses unique algorithms that replicate the decision-making process of top and objective physicians by combining the best and most updated medical practice, professionals' knowledge and machine learning technologies.
